Our 2021 SE Conference looks backward – we honor the legacy of Peter A Levine, Ph.D. and his four decades of commitment to advancing SE. Hear directly from him – in conversation with other experts who have made significant contributions to the SE body of knowledge.

We also look forward – the Conference will showcase our first Peter A Levine Research Award winners, new research on SE, new applications of SE to collective trauma, children and youth, veterans with PTSD, and marginalized populations, and new uses of SE in other trauma healing modalities. The Conference includes 35 sessions: keynote plenary sessions, workshops, individual presentations, and international round-tables. We also feature 8 pre-recorded, on-demand sessions.
